Synopsis
template <class S, class T>
class mem_fun_t : public unary_function<T *, S>
{
public:
(1)(deprecated in C++ 11)
explicit mem_fun_t(S (T::*p)());
(removed in C++ 17)
S
operator()(T *p) const;
};
template <class S, class T>
class const_mem_fun_t : public unary_function<const T *, S>
{
public:
(2)(deprecated in C++ 11)
explicit const_mem_fun_t(S (T::*p)() const);
(removed in C++ 17)
S
operator()(const T *p) const;
};
template <class S, class T, class Arg>
class mem_fun1_t : public binary_function<T *, A, S>
{
public:
(3)(deprecated in C++ 11)
explicit mem_fun1_t(S (T::*p)(A));
(removed in C++ 17)
S
operator()(T *p, A x) const;
};
template <class S, class T, class A>
class const_mem_fun1_t : public binary_function<const T *, A, S>
{
public:
(4)(deprecated in C++ 11)
explicit const_mem_fun1_t(S (T::*p)(A) const);
(removed in C++ 17)
S
operator()(const T *p, A x) const;
};
Wrapper around a member function pointer. The class instance whose member function to call is passed as a pointer to the operator().
1) Wraps a non-const member function with no parameters.
2) Wraps a const member function with no parameters.
3) Wraps a non-const member function with a single parameter.
4) Wraps a const member function with a single parameter.
